Ours also makes a screeching noise at times so I decided to do an "in-depth" study on the awning as it came in and out. Turns out, when it makes the noise the arms extend straight out until it gets into the proper position. When it makes no noise, the arms extend part way then the one nearest the front dips quite a bit then it continues merrily on its way until it becomes fully extended. Now this study, while time consuming, taught me absolutely nothing about how to solve the issue so, like everyone else, we have just learned to live with it.
